Transaction 64989cfdac7d6ee7cfb9572f7e0fcab672b1c741f5fda6a1b93897807c0dc683

1 Input
2 Outputs
  • 64989cfdac7d6ee7cfb9572f7e0fcab672b1c741f5fda6a1b93897807c0dc683:0
  • value  24717716
    address  3AZHLZY7YNL2vvkhs3egvSAZHgenvmMFCy
  • 64989cfdac7d6ee7cfb9572f7e0fcab672b1c741f5fda6a1b93897807c0dc683:1
  • value  1020000
    address  1HQmAvvQJNcnLd4TFDbhiozZvp6eiBmZam